Additional programs offered include a dual MSW/MPH degree and a field internship/placement program. The school has 15 full-time faculty and 40 adjunct instructors and is accredited by the Council on Social Work Education CSWE. This position reports to the Associate Director of the School.
This position performs specialized administrative work in support of the School of Social Work. The position provides administrative coordination for assigned duties serves as a point of contact to graduate and undergraduate students and to prospective students. The position also provides administrative coordination and serves as a point of contact for faculty on matters related to course management program requirements policies and procedures and other administrative matters.
This work is specialized administrative work in program implementation that is performed under general supervision. The position performs a wide variety of office and clerical duties of medium complexity. The incumbent in this position does inquiries queries and generates standard reports from university systems such as OASIS FAIR FAST and GEMS and produces documents using word processing and spreadsheet software.
Minimum Qualifications: This position requires a high school diploma or equivalent with four years of experience in office or administrative positions. Appropriate college coursework or vocational/technical training may substitute at an equivalent rate for the required experience.
